Subject: [PATCH] drm/msm/disp/dpu: get timing engine status from intf status register
Git-commit: e3969eadc8ee78a5bdca65b8ed0a421a359e4090
Patch-mainline: v6.4-rc1
References: git-fixes
Recommended way of reading the interface timing gen status is via
status register. Timing gen status register will give a reliable status
of the interface especially during ON/OFF transitions. This support was
added from DPU version 5.0.0.
